1. I've seen people say they have downloaded the Navigator app before arriving. When on the ship they 1) put their phone into airplane mode and then 2) turn wireless back on - and from there were able to use the Navigator app for texting each other if needed. Does this sound right/work? I had thought that airplane mode blocked all of that but I just tried it on my phone and while putting the phone into airplane mode turned wireless off (as expected), airplane mode stayed on when I turned the wireless back on. Neither of us wants to end up with horrible charges to our mobile phone bills but I would feel much more comfortable with a way to reach out to him if we are in two different places.

I think this is how the navigator app works. We are travelling from Europe and only one of us buys an overseas phone package and that is usually my travelling partner. But the way you describe it sounds right.
You will also find two wave phones in your stateroom that you can use to stay in touch.


3. Entertainment - I see that the Broadway style shows happen twice - once during each dining period. What I'm wondering about is more later evening entertainment. We have the second seating for dinner and would like to see some sort of entertainment after dinner. Does this exist? Just going and sitting in a bar isn't what I had in mind (although we may do that too).

The Broadway style shows are only performed twice - once during first dinner seating and once during the second. They do offer some additional entertainment, mainly with audience participation. Best you check the personal navigator every day.
You can check what has been offered on previous cruises (and it is usually very similar if not the same) if you check out a recent cruise's navigators. Check the disneycruiselineblog for past navigators.
 
We are not going to do any shore excursions in Key West but are considering Grand Cayman and/or Cozumel. I understand the reasoning for many wanting to book through DCL for them, but I would like to see what other options are out there. Suggestions on where to look?

In Grand Cayman we have used Native Way and taken their Rays, Reef and Rum Point tour two different times and loved it. They are great and very good about getting you back in plenty of time.
In Cozumel you can easily take a taxi and go to Paradise Beach, Chankanab, etc on your own. We have done both of those and loved them both.
